SB 8 Oregon Senate · 2021 Regular Session

Relating to land use planning for housing.

Summary
Requires local governments to allow development of certain affordable housing on lands not zoned for residential uses. Allows establishment of certain affordable housing at increased density. Expands availability of attorney fees for applicants developing affordable housing and local governments prevailing at Land Use Board of Appeals or on appeal from board.
